  2. I play 2way nmf. Here is my suggested bidding sequence: 1c-1d (natural, 4+ D) 1nt (balanced hand, does not deny 4 card major, however cannot have 4M+4c)-2nt (gf, 4-4-4-1 with unspecified singleton) 3c (forced) - 3h (singleton H) 3nt (with H stop) -4nt (RKC in clubs, only suit bid so far) 5c (3 key cards) - 7c (worth trying; pass or correct) Admittedly, one minor flaw with this sequence is that if opener happens to have 3-4-3-3, we might be in trouble (he could try 7nt and hope for the best). Otherwise we will find a 4-4 fit grand slam. Remember opener may also have 4-3-3-3, and he will correct to 7s. With 3-3-3-4, or 3/2-4-4 (less likely since he would have opened 1d) 7c or 7d would be the right contract.
